New chromosome counts in Lythraceae ‑ systematic and evolutionary implications
Chromosome numbers of twenty four taxa in seven genera of the Lythraceae are reported: 16 species and 1 variety of Cuphea\ 2 species of Rotala-, and 1 species each of Diplusodon, Ginoria, Lafoensia, Pleurophora, and Woodfordia.
